Mycologist Paul Stamets lists 6 ways the mycelium fungus can help save the universe: cleaning polluted soil, making insecticides, treating smallpox and even flu viruses. Mycelium Could Replace Toxic Insulation. Another amazing fungi discovery! Studies show that mycelium could replace the toxic fire-retardant foam that insulates many commercial buildings. Paul Stamets Ted Talk on Turkey Tail Mushrooms!Paul Stamets' mother, Patricia Stamets, was given three months to live after being diagnosed with breast cancer back in 2009. She was told that she was too old to undergo radiation therapy, so she had to resort to more natural means of healing.She started taking eight Turkey Tail mushroom …Famed American mycologist and entrepreneur Paul Stamets thinks that mushrooms can save the world.
